Kandy Cultural Wonders

Experience the heart of Sri Lanka with a visit to the Pinnawala Elephant Orphanage, where you can observe and interact with rescued elephants. Explore Kandy City, including the sacred Temple of the Tooth, bustling markets, serene botanical gardens, and scenic lake views. Stroll through the Royal Botanical Gardens and enjoy the stunning landscapes. Capture panoramic vistas from the Kandy Viewpoint. Discover the world of spices at Matale Spice Gardens, and learn about local handicrafts with a visit to a Gem Shop, Wood Carving, and Batik Shop. End the tour with a visit to the Geragama Tea Factory, nestled in the lush hills, where you’ll witness the tea production process.
